APPLE iMAC WITH M4 – From $1,999

Apple has boosted the iMac that’s now powered by the new M4 chip built for Apple Intelligence with faster connectivity and sporting fresh new colours.

The popular all-in-one desktop computer is up to 2.1x faster when it comes to demanding tasks like photo editing and gaming compared to the iMac with M1.

Onboard is a 24-inch 4.5K retina display which now has a new nano -texture glass option along with a new 12MP Centre Stage camera with the Desk View and up to four Thunderbolt 4 ports.

Orbi 770

NETGEAR ORBI 770 MESH SYSTEM – $999 (Two Pack), $1,499 (Three Pack)

The Netgear Orbi 770 tri-band mesh systems offer speeds of up to 11Gbps across 2.4Ghz, 5Ghz and 6Ghz bands and can connect up to 100 devices in homes up to 540 square metres.

Connection speeds are improved using multi-link operation by combining 5Ghz and 6Ghz bands to offer both fronthaul to connect devices and backhaul to link the router and the satellites.

It also includes 2.5 Gig LAN ports on the router and satellite which can be used for multi-gig wired connection between the two.

Nighthawk RS600

NETGEAR NIGHTHAWK RS600S ($799) AND RS200 ($499)

The Netgear Nighthawk RS600S and RS200 are standalone Wi-Fi 7 routers and provide high speeds, low latency as well as high capacity.

There are patented omnidirectional internal antennas under the slender chassis which provides coverage to every corner of your home.

Customers have the choice of a Nighthawk router with either 2.5 Gig or 10 Gig internet port that suits their requirements and the size of their home.

14-INCH MACBOOK PRO WITH M4 – From $2,499

Just when you thought the MacBook Pro couldn’t get any better, Apple has released the brand new 14-inch and 16-inch models running the latest M4 family of Apple’s very own silicon.

Tech Guide reviewed the 14-inch MacBook Pro with the base M4 chip.

Our review model had the M4 with 10-core CPU, 10-core GPU, 16GB unified memory and a 1TB SSD drive.

It also includes the new Nano-texture display which greatly reduced annoying glare and reflection.

This configuration of the 14-inch MacBook Pro is priced at $3,029. The 14-inch MacBook Pro starts at $2,499.

ESPRESSO DISPLAY 15-INCH DISPLAY AND STAND+ – $499

Australian tech company espresso Displays has released its new espresso Display 15 and Stand+ which is designed to make it easier to stay productive on the go.

The new espresso Display 15 works together with the new Stand+ that’s part of the $499 bundle and tall enough so users can raise the screen above a laptop screen.

The espresso Display 15 is cheaper because it does not have touch screen capabilities, but it still offers remarkable quality with the ability to display 16.8 million colours in 1920 x 1080 full high definition resolution, with 300 nits brightness and a 60Hz refresh rate.

HP SPECTRE X360 – From $2,999

the HP Spectre x360 16, a big, bright and beautiful laptop that has left us incredibly impressed.

The Spectre x360 range from HP is the premium convertible laptop range with 360 degree hinges and touch displays of either 14- or 16-inch in size.

The HP Spectre x360 16-inch laptop we were sent is their most premium Spectre laptop with a touch 2.8K OLED display, with 32GB of RAM, 1TB SSD, an Intel Core Ultra 7 155H 3.80GHz processor and a NVIDIA GeForce RTX4050 GPU.

ASUS ZENBOOK S16 – $3,499

The Zenbook S16 comes with an AMD Ryzen AI 9 HX 370 Processor, 32GB LPDDR5X and 1TB M.2 NVMe PCIe Gen 4.0 SSD.

The laptop includes a large 16-inch 3K ASUS Lumina OLED display powered by AMD Radeon 890M Graphics.

Light and thin, the Zenbook S16 incorporates a brand new material, a Ceraliminum coating which brings strength to the chassis, as well as a durable finish which has a ceramic feel, in a Zumaia Gray colour way.

ASUS VIVOBOOK S15 – $2,699

The ASUS Vivobook S15 is the company’s first Copilot+ PC model and the first to have the ARM-based Snapdragon X Elite processor to enable the laptop to process AI tasks on the device.

For the moment the Copilot+ PC AI features offer a lot of promise – there’s not a whole lot you can do for now – but you do have the platform that will serve you well into the future when these features flourish and mature.

The ASUS Vivobook S15 has a sleek look with 14.7mm thickness and a weight of 1.42kg.

The laptop has a stunning Lumina OLED 15.6 inch display with a resolution of 2880 x 1620. But it’s not a touch screen.
